Achieve Dreamy Effects with Soft Diffusion
The Tiffen 67BDFX4 Black Diffusion 4 Filter softens images while maintaining clarity. Ideal for portraits and landscapes, it creates a silky-smooth texture and reduces contrast, enhancing overall image quality.
Specifications:
- Brand: Tiffen
- Model: 67BDFX4
- Filter Size: 67mm
- Effect: Black Diffusion 4
- Technology: ColorCore
- Features: Diffusion Filter Creates Glow Effect, Slight Reduction in Contrast, Softens Skin and Blemishes

Pros & Cons
👍 Pros
- Creates a beautiful glow effect around highlights, enhancing the aesthetic appeal of images.
- Designed to slightly reduce contrast, contributing to a softer, more cinematic visual quality.
- Effectively softens skin tones and blemishes, which can be particularly beneficial for portrait photography.
- Utilizes Tiffen's ColorCore Technology, ensuring consistent quality and durability of the filter's effect.
- The 67mm filter size is a common thread for many lenses, making it a versatile addition to a photographer's kit.
- Adds a unique artistic touch to photographs without significantly altering the core exposure.
👎 Cons
- The diffusion effect, while desirable for some, may not be suitable for situations requiring maximum sharpness and detail.
- The slight reduction in contrast might not be ideal for landscape or architectural photography where crispness is often preferred.
- Being a fixed diffusion strength (FX 4), its effect cannot be adjusted, requiring other filters for different levels of diffusion.
- The filter adds another layer of glass in front of the lens, which could potentially introduce minor light aberrations in extreme scenarios.
- Its specialized nature means it won't be an everyday filter for all types of photography, limiting its general utility.
- Storing and handling an additional filter requires care to prevent scratches and damage.
